Join us for a special three-week retrospective celebrating the potters who have helped shape the story of the Rotorua Potters Group.
This exhibition brings together treasured works from current and long-standing foundational members, highlighting the pieces that best tell each artist’s unique pottery journey. From early explorations to refined mastery, each work reflects the creativity, dedication, and community spirit that have defined the group over the years.
Opening Night: Thursday, 9 April 2026
Opening Event: 5.30 pm – 7.00 pm (all welcome)
Exhibition Dates: 9–29 April 2026
The exhibition will be held at The Arts Village, the home of the Rotorua Potters Group.
